What is the engineering design process NASA?

The Engineering Design Process is a series of steps engineers use to guide them in problem solving. Engineers must ask a question, imagine a solution, plan a design, create that model, experiment and test that model, then take time to improve the original – all steps that are crucial to mission success at NASA.

What was the first successful space mission?

The first successful human spaceflight was Vostok 1 (“East 1”), carrying the 27-year-old Russian cosmonaut, Yuri Gagarin, on 12 April 1961. The spacecraft completed one orbit around the globe, lasting about 1 hour and 48 minutes.

How do engineers design?

Engineering Design Process Steps

  1. Define The Problem.
  2. Brainstorm Possible Solutions.
  3. Research Ideas / Explore Possibilities for your Engineering Design Project.
  4. Establish Criteria and Constraints.
  5. Consider Alternative Solutions.
  6. Select An Approach.
  7. Develop A Design Proposal.
  8. Make A Model Or Prototype.

How will spacecraft need to improve in order for us to visit and return from Mars?

New technologies will allow heavier spacecraft to enter the Martian atmosphere, approach the surface, and land close to where astronauts want to explore. NASA is working on an inflatable heat shield that allows the large surface area to take up less space in a rocket than a rigid one.

What is the purpose of the engineering design process?

What is the Engineering Design Process? The engineering design process is a series of steps that engineers follow to come up with a solution to a problem. Many times the solution involves designing a product (like a machine or computer code) that meets certain criteria and/or accomplishes a certain task.

Why are scientists and engineers important to NASA?

Only together can scientists and engineers do the work of NASA and it has been that way from the start. While engineering – building the rockets and spacecraft and getting them out to their destinations in working order – was clearly the driving force of NASA in the early years, science was always an integral part of the space program.
